BARBUL v. MATSIA PROPERTIES, CORP.


47 A.D.3d 459 (2008)

849 N.Y.S.2d 523

RUZA BARBUL et al., Appellants, v. MATSIA PROPERTIES, CORP., Respondent.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

Decided January 15, 2008.


The trial court properly precluded plaintiffs' expert from referring to the New York City Building Code (Administrative Code of City of NY tit 27), since there was no proof of the year the subject building and ramp were constructed and thus no foundation for the applicability of different versions of the Code and its individual provisions (Ross v Manhattan Chelsea Assoc., 194 A.D.2d 332, 333 [1993]).
